To Save a Planet

Rate this book
Scientists discover their planet, Eden, is going to be consumed by a supernova. The Council of Twelve Tribes decides to build thirteen ships to carry a select group of people from impending doom, while a small force of elite soldiers searches the galaxy for a planet. Ten thousand people from each of the twelve tribes are selected and placed in suspended animation; the Best and the Brightest, according to a study of their DNA profiles. The tribes of Eden sleep in the ships as their best space explorers desperately search the galaxy for a planet in which to begin life again. Corruption interferes with their plans and three tribes decide to leave the convoy and try their luck alone.
